+<div class="portlet-section-header">Page Adminstrator Portlet Help</div>
+
+<p class="portlet-font">
+The Page Administrator Portlet works with portal pages and portlet applications defined in pluto-portal-driver-config.xml. 
+Portlets must be deployed to the app server (Tomcat in the binary distribution). Deployment can be done via Maven, Ant 
+or the app server's deployment console (use the 'Upload and deploy portlet war' link on the bottom of the page). 
+</p>
+
+<div class="portlet-section-subheader">Configuring a Portlet Application</div>
+<p class="portlet-font">
+The portlet application needs to be registered in pluto-portal-driver-config.xml with a 
+proper portlet-app record like this:
+<pre>
+&lt;portlet-app&gt;
+    &lt;context-path&gt;/HelloWorldPortlet&lt;/context-path&gt;
+    &lt;portlets&gt;
+      &lt;portlet name="HelloWorldPortlet"/&gt;
+    &lt;/portlets&gt;
+&lt;/portlet-app&gt;
+</pre>  
+</p>
+
+<div class="portlet-section-subheader">Configuring a Portal Page</div>
+<p class="portlet-font">
+The portal needs to be defined in pluto-portal-driver-config.xml as a page child element of render-config:
+<pre>
+&lt;page name="Hello World Page" uri="/WEB-INF/themes/pluto-default-theme.jsp"&gt;
+&lt;/page&gt;
+</pre>
+</p>
+
+<div class="portlet-section-subheader">Adding Portlets to a Portal Pages</div>
+<p class="portlet-font">
+Adding portlets to a portal page involves first selecting a portal page using the Portal Pages drop-down and then
+selecting a portlet application using the Portlet Applications drop-down. When this is done, click the Add Portlet 
+button.
+</p>
+
+<div class="portlet-section-subheader">Removing Portal Pages</div>
+<p class="portlet-font">
+Removing portlets from a portal page involves selecting a portal page using the Portal Pages drop-down and then
+clicking on the Remove Page button.
+</p>
+
+
+<div class="portlet-section-subheader">Manually Updating the Configuration File</div>
+<p class="portlet-font">
+The Page Administrator Portlet does not persist any portlet additions or portal page removals to 
+the pluto-portal-driver-config.xml file. This must be done manually in the config file. Removal of portlets
+from pages must also be done manually in pluto-portal-driver-config.xml.
+</p>
+
+<p class="portlet-font">
+To manually add a portlet to a page in pluto-portal-driver-config.xml, a portlet child element must be added to the 
+page element. This element should look like this:
+<pre>
+&lt;portlet context="/HelloWorldPortlet" name="HelloWorldPortlet"/&gt;
+</pre>
+</p>
+<p class="portlet-font">
+ The value of the context-path element within the portlet-app record must correspond to the value of the context 
+ attribute in the portlet element. In addition, the value of the name attribute in the portlet child element of 
+ portlet-app must correspond to the value of the name attribute of the portlet child element of page. 
+</p>
